Is it safe to use Ore Bell in AI Limit?

Many players are worried ing Ore Bell, as they fear unforseen consequences. Stone is strange enough not to trust him completely, am I right? He is a character with a big coffin!

If you want to help him, you have to look for Pilgrim groups. Each time you call Stone, you will get a reward. What will happen to those people? He will kill them all. It does not influence the ending, though. It is also not obligatory to do that, you even do not have to call him each time you see Pilgrims to finish his questline. There is a “but”, though.

There is one moment when you should help him if you want to finish his story. You will see a prompt that a bell is ringing, when the time comes. Thanks to that, you will get yourself an ally during Winged Colossaint boss fight. Moreover, if you follow this quest from that point, and feed Cube to big pink monster, you will also unlock Friends Reunited achievement. Good luck!
